Georgia Baptists have long been known for their generosity when it comes to sharing the gospel. Their love for the unchurched is only matched by sacrificial giving of their time and resources. It’s a lifestyle that knows no bounds.

This year’s Mission Georgia State Missions Offering will spotlight that generosity through a theme by that name and its emphasis on giving, going, and growing.

State Missionary John Bryan, who oversees the annual emphasis, is praying that Georgia Baptists will give even more than last year when the offering reached a 10-year high. Churches gave a record $1,534,319 toward the $1.75-milllion goal.

Bryan stated, "Though churches have been faithful in giving an increasing amount over the last decade, there is so much more that could be done if we could meet or surpass our giving goal this year. Ministries are planned in hopes that funding will follow to reach the 7.1 million lost souls in Georgia and to provide vital equipping for our 3,600 Georgia Baptist churches."

Thousands of prayer guides, posters, DVDs, and related materials began being distributed to churches this week as churches plan to build the emphasis into their fall schedule. Late July is traditionally the time materials are shipped and it is not too late for churches to order their materials, Bryan added.

Congregations traditionally begin to build awareness for the emphasis in August and collect the offering in September or October. However, churches can schedule the promotion at anytime and collect the offering when it best fits into their timetable.

What this year holds

Baptist conventions like the Georgia Baptist Mission Board usually promote their state missions effort in early fall before the Lottie Moon Christmas Offering for International Missions in December and the Annie Armstrong Easter Offering for North American Missions around Easter.

This year’s prayer guide will feature the ministry of Associational Missionary Alan Morris and his wife, Rebecca, and their work with a cowboy church and school in Pickens County; the Appalachian Backpacks ministry which will be expanded to two south Georgia Associations and renamed Backpacks for Hope; the MERGE outreach of the Georgia Baptist Student Groups and Faith Development office; a Burmese Home Church Network in the Great Atlanta area; Literacy Missions and its outreach to residents from 101 nations throughout Georgia; and the Baptist Collegiate Ministry at Georgia Southern University in Statesboro.

"This year's emphasis for the Mission Georgia Offering and Season of Prayer highlights the generosity of God,” Bryan said.

“Stories and videos display how He is generously working through the multiple ministries of our Georgia Baptist Mission Board. New features include age-graded Bible study lessons and video subtitles in English, Spanish, Korean, and Vietnamese.

“As God has been so generous to share His love and forgiveness for us, our spiritual response is to do likewise through our giving, going, and growing for Him."
